What is Remote Training Software?

Remote training software is an online learning platform that allows companies and organizations to provide training to their employees remotely. It uses technology to provide training programs, courses, and materials to learners regardless of their geographical location, time zone, or device.

Remote training software is different from traditional classroom training. Unlike traditional training, remote training software focuses on online learning, which allows learners to access training materials and lectures from anywhere in the world at any time. Remote training software uses multimedia tools such as videos, audios, and interactive quizzes to make learning more engaging and effective.

How Does Remote Training Software Work?

Remote training software uses a learning management system (LMS) to deliver online training courses and materials to learners. The LMS is a software application that hosts, delivers, and tracks e-learning courses and materials. It enables learners to access the learning content, complete assignments, take quizzes and exams, and track their progress.

The LMS can also generate reports and analytics that help trainers and administrators monitor learners’ performance and identify areas that need improvement. It enables trainers to create custom courses and upload existing courses and materials. The LMS also allows learners to interact with each other and with trainers, enhancing the learning experience.

Benefits of Remote Training Software

Benefits
Explanation
Flexibility
Remote training software allows learners to access training materials from anywhere and at any time, providing flexibility and convenience.
Cost-effectiveness
Remote training software eliminates the need for travel, accommodation, and venue costs, making it more cost-effective than traditional classroom training.
Engaging and Interactive
Remote training software uses multimedia tools and interactive features to make learning more engaging and effective.
Consistent Training
Remote training software ensures that all learners receive the same training, reducing the risk of inconsistency and information gaps.
Scalability
Remote training software can scale to accommodate a large number of learners, making it suitable for businesses and organizations of any size.

Best Remote Training Software

1. Udemy

Udemy is an online learning platform that offers a wide range of courses on various topics, including technology, business, and arts. It allows businesses and organizations to create custom courses and upload existing courses and materials. Udemy also offers analytics and reporting tools that enable trainers and administrators to track learners’ performance.

2. Docebo

Docebo is an AI-powered LMS that provides personalized learning experiences to learners. It offers a range of features, including course creation, learner management, analytics, and reporting tools. Docebo also integrates with various third-party apps, including Salesforce, Webex, and Shopify.

3. TalentLMS

TalentLMS is a cloud-based LMS that is suitable for businesses and organizations of any size. It offers a range of features, including course creation, assessment tools, and analytics. TalentLMS also provides a mobile app that enables learners to access training materials on the go.

FAQs

1. What is the difference between remote training software and traditional classroom training?

Remote training software focuses on online learning, while traditional classroom training is face-to-face. Remote training software provides flexibility, convenience, and cost-effectiveness, while traditional classroom training provides real-time interaction and hands-on experience.

2. What are the best features of remote training software?

The best features of remote training software include flexibility, cost-effectiveness, engaging and interactive content, consistent training, scalability, and customized learning experiences.

3. Can remote training software replace traditional classroom training?

No, remote training software cannot entirely replace traditional classroom training. However, it can supplement traditional training and provide additional learning opportunities.

4. How does remote training software engage learners?

Remote training software engages learners by using multimedia tools such as videos, audios, and interactive quizzes. It also provides personalized learning experiences, enabling learners to learn at their own pace.

5. What are the benefits of using an LMS for remote training?

The benefits of using an LMS for remote training include centralized management of training materials, learner performance tracking, customized learning experiences, and analytics and reporting tools.

6. Can remote training software be used for compliance training?

Yes, remote training software can be used for compliance training. It ensures that all learners receive the same training and provides documentation and reporting tools to track compliance.

7. How does remote training software save costs?

Remote training software saves costs by eliminating the need for travel, accommodation, and venue costs. It also reduces the need for printed materials and equipment.

8. What are the best practices for remote training?

The best practices for remote training include creating engaging and interactive content, providing personalized learning experiences, using an LMS to track learner performance, providing regular feedback, and creating a sense of community among learners.

9. How do you measure the success of remote training?

You can measure the success of remote training by analyzing the completion rates, assessment scores, and learner feedback. You can also track the impact of training on business metrics such as revenue and customer satisfaction.

10. How do you ensure learner engagement in remote training?

You can ensure learner engagement in remote training by creating engaging and interactive content, providing personalized learning experiences, and enabling learners to interact with each other and with trainers. Providing regular feedback and creating a sense of community among learners can also enhance engagement.

11. How do you ensure the quality of remote training?

You can ensure the quality of remote training by creating a learning culture, providing clear learning objectives, using instructional design principles, ensuring consistency in training, and providing regular feedback and evaluation.

12. What are the challenges of remote training?

The challenges of remote training include technical issues, lack of face-to-face interaction, lack of engagement, and lack of accountability.

13. How do you address the challenges of remote training?

You can address the challenges of remote training by providing technical support, creating engaging and interactive content, ensuring regular communication and feedback, and creating a sense of accountability among learners.
